Mendizorrotz from Orio is a climb in the region Basque Country. It is 7.1 km long and bridges 350 m of vertical ascent with an average gradient of 4.9%, resulting in a difficulty score of 225. The top of the ascent is located at 348 m above sea level. Climbfinder users shared 1 review/story of this climb and uploaded 0 photos.
Road names: Carretera Igeldo Orio & Padre Orkolaga Ibilbidea

Beautiful climb through rural area. Certainly not much other traffic during the week. On one side a valley and mountains and when you're at the top beautiful views over the Cantabrian sea. If you follow the road and descend you are at the beach in San Sebastian/Donostia.
